19 Dec, 2025Executive summary
Operating revenue for the six months ended 30 June 2025 was RMB6,646.6 million, up 6.9% year-over-year; gross profit was RMB1,198.7 million with an 18.0% margin, down 2.2 percentage points; net profit was RMB491.2 million, net margin 7.4%, down 0.6 percentage points year-over-year; profit attributable to owners was RMB472.3 million, with basic EPS of RMB0.04.
Net assets increased by RMB467.0 million compared to end-2024, while monetary funds decreased by RMB400.0 million.
No interim dividend was declared for the period.
The company faces persistent high receivables, tight liquidity, and significant related party risks, with a net current liabilities position of RMB518.5 million.
Financial highlights
Revenue rose 6.9% year-over-year to RMB6,646.6 million; cost of sales increased 9.7% to RMB5,447.9 million.
Revenue breakdown: property management services RMB5,627.8m (+8.4%), community living services RMB456.2m (+6.7%), asset management services RMB398.9m (-1.8%), community operation services RMB163.7m (-15.0%).
Gross profit margin declined to 18.0% from 20.2% a year ago; segment margins also fell, notably asset management services (49.0%, -6.3pp) and community living services (21.8%, -3.9pp).
Administrative and marketing expenses fell 11.4% to RMB460.4 million.
Other income dropped 51.9% to RMB34.8 million, mainly due to lower government subsidies.
Outlook and guidance
The company is focused on service quality upgrades, market-oriented expansion, and cost control to drive sustainable growth.
Industry faces transformation with stricter regulation, rising labor costs, and higher service standards.
Liquidity and receivables collection remain core challenges; management is focused on cost control and market expansion.
No specific plans for significant investments or capital assets as of 30 June 2025.
